The ex-England international has been out of work since last December after just six months in charge at Ewood Park. Ince arrived at Blackburn as a highly promising manager after good work with Macclesfield and MK Dons. However, he believes lack of funds hindered his ability to shine at Blackburn and only wants to join a club where he will be given the backing to succeed. "I hope there's a good job on the horizon," said Ince. "I want to go to a team where I can have the finances to build - I didn't have that at Blackburn."
